Understanding Diclofenac Sodium: Uses and Dosage
Diclofenac sodium is a nonsteroidal anti-inflammatory drug (NSAID) used to reduce pain and inflammation. Always follow your doctor’s instructions regarding dosage and duration of treatment. Self-medicating can be dangerous.
Common Uses
Diclofenac sodium effectively treats various conditions, including: osteoarthritis, rheumatoid arthritis, ankylosing spondylitis, tendinitis, bursitis, and menstrual cramps. It also helps relieve pain after surgery or injury.
Dosage Forms and Administration
Diclofenac sodium comes in several forms: tablets, capsules, topical gels, and injections. Dosage varies depending on the condition, severity, and individual response. Always check the label for specific instructions.

Potential Side Effects
Common side effects can include stomach upset, nausea, heartburn, and diarrhea. More serious but rare side effects include liver or kidney problems, heart problems, or allergic reactions. Contact your doctor immediately if you experience any unusual symptoms.
Important Precautions
Diclofenac sodium is not suitable for everyone. Discuss your medical history, including allergies and current medications, with your doctor before using it, particularly if you have heart, liver, or kidney problems, a history of ulcers, or are pregnant or breastfeeding.

Alternatives to Diclofenac Sodium and When to Consult a Doctor
Consider ibuprofen or naproxen as over-the-counter alternatives for mild to moderate pain and inflammation. These NSAIDs offer similar pain relief but may have different side effect profiles.
For more severe pain, your doctor might prescribe stronger NSAIDs like celecoxib or a different class of medication, such as opioids. However, opioids should only be used under strict medical supervision due to their potential for addiction.
Acetaminophen (paracetamol) is another option for pain relief, but it doesn’t reduce inflammation. It’s best used for pain management when inflammation isn’t a primary concern.
Topical creams containing diclofenac or other NSAIDs can provide localized pain relief for conditions like arthritis. These may cause fewer side effects than oral NSAIDs.
Consult a doctor immediately if you experience severe stomach pain, bloody stools, or difficulty breathing while taking diclofenac sodium or any NSAID. Seek medical attention for any allergic reaction, such as skin rash or swelling.
